problem: can't see product purchase data for rocket

This commit is contained in:
gsovereignty
2024-07-11 13:22:08 +08:00
parent 44a4bbea4e
commit e8d651e302
10 changed files with 242 additions and 512 deletions

View File

@@ -0,0 +1,30 @@
<script lang="ts">
import * as Card from "$lib/components/ui/card/index.js";
import * as Table from "$lib/components/ui/table/index.js";
import type { RocketProduct } from "@/event_helpers/rockets";
import type { NDKEvent } from "@nostr-dev-kit/ndk";
import ProductCardFromId from "./ProductCardFromID.svelte";
import ProductPurchases from "./ProductPurchases.svelte";
export let product:RocketProduct;
export let rocket:NDKEvent;
</script>
<Card.Root class="sm:col-span-3">
<Card.Header class="pb-3">
<Card.Title>Products and Purchases</Card.Title>
<Card.Description class="grid grid-cols-2">
<div class=" grid-cols-1">
<ProductCardFromId {rocket} productID={product.ID} />
</div>
<div class="grid-cols-1">
<ProductPurchases {rocket} {product} />
</div>
</Card.Description>
</Card.Header>
<Card.Footer>
</Card.Footer>